Understanding Coastal Building Considerations
Building homes near the coast comes with specific challenges, especially when it comes to cabinetry and woodwork. The high humidity, salt air, and potential for hurricanes require careful selection of materials that are both beautiful and resilient.
Humidity & Salt Air Resistance
The climate in Bonita Springs is characterized by warm temperatures year-round and high levels of moisture in the air. This constant exposure can lead to warping, cracking, and discoloration if not properly addressed during construction. When selecting cabinetry and woodwork materials for your new home, it’s crucial to choose options that are resistant to humidity and salt air.
- Birch: Birch is a popular choice due to its durability and resistance to moisture.
- Maple: Maple offers excellent strength and stability, making it an ideal material for humid environments.
- Mahogany: This exotic wood is highly resistant to rot and insects, providing long-lasting beauty in coastal climates.

Budgeting for Cabinetry & Woodwork
Creating a budget is crucial when planning your new home construction project. While custom cabinetry can add significant value to your property, it’s important to strike the right balance between quality and cost-effectiveness. Understanding the different types of cabinetry available and their associated costs will help you make informed decisions.
Material Costs
Different materials come with varying price tags based on durability and aesthetic appeal:
- Solid Wood: Offers a natural beauty that enhances any home, but can be more expensive.
- Laminate & Melamine: Provides an affordable alternative while still offering a stylish finish.
- Veneer Panels: Combines the look of real wood with cost-effective construction methods.
Labor Costs
Professional installation is key to achieving seamless and durable results. Expect labor costs to vary based on the complexity of your design:
- Custom Cabinets: Require detailed measurements, specialized craftsmanship, and often take longer to install.
- Stock Cabinets: Are pre-made and can be installed relatively quickly, saving on labor expenses.

Designing for Functionality
A well-designed home should not only look beautiful but also serve the needs of its occupants. When selecting cabinetry and woodwork, consider factors such as space optimization, storage solutions, and ease of maintenance.
Space Optimization
Efficient use of available space can transform your living area into a functional haven:
- In-Cabinet Organization Systems: Drawer organizers, pull-out shelves, and spice racks maximize storage within tight spaces.
- Custom Fitted Cabinets: Designed specifically to fit odd-shaped areas or awkward corners, custom cabinets offer tailored solutions for unique layouts.
Storage Solutions
Proper planning ensures that every inch of your home is utilized effectively:
- Under Cabinet Shelves & Drawers: Perfect for storing small kitchen appliances and utensils.
- Wall-Mounted Racks & Hooks: Ideal for keeping cooking tools within easy reach while maintaining a clutter-free counter space.
Ease of Maintenance
Choosing materials that are simple to clean and maintain will save you time and effort in the long run:
- Waterproof Laminate Countertops: Resistant to spills, stains, and scratches.
- Easy-to-Wipe Surfaces: Smooth finishes like granite or quartz simplify cleaning routines.
